Dave Rubin and the panel discuss a school district in Los Angeles that has hired a company to monitor public social media posts made by thousands students.

The Glendale Unified School District will be monitoring 13,000 students at 8 middle and high schools. According to the superintendent, the service will monitor for keywords to see if a student is considering harming themselves or harming someone else.

Will programs like this encourage students to become even more apathetic to government spying when they are adults? And is this only the beginning -- will schools all over the country start adopting similar programs?
